Albanian%26#39;s tend to eat pace (a soup-like dish of meat) and rice pilaf in the morning. Or just a coffee and a shot of raki! There are many streetside kiosks which cater to students near the hostel and they have byrek, made with phyllo pastry and filled with cheese, spinach, tomato and onion, or any of a number of fillings depending on the season.
If you must have a sit-down breakfast, the Stephen Center on Avni Rustemi square makes an authentic American pancakes, waffles, and eggs. Alternatively, the French Patisserie in the Bllok has good croissants and french pastries.
There are lots of small bakeries and corner shops around too where you can grab fresh bread, milk, cheese, and whatever else you need to start your day.
